What Is SCHD?
The Schwab U.S. Dividend Equity ETF (SCHD) was introduced in 2011 and intends to track the efficiency of the Dow Jones U.S. Dividend 100 Index. This ETF mainly buys U.S. equities with a strong history of dividend payments, focusing on business that display growth possible and robust monetary health.
